Subject: DigestDrum cut-over — done

Hi Marek,

Quick wrap-up: we flipped DigestDrum's batch email digest scheduler to the new cluster at 06:10 and the old scheduler is fully drained. First morning run went out on time — roughly 40k digests, no duplicates spotted so far. One wrinkle: the quiet-hours window was off by an hour during the switch, so a handful of Tollerby users got early mail; already corrected. For the record, the scheduler now runs with the following configuration.

config for bahop-baduf:
[kasion]
team = lamath
access_code = ac_d807e5
host = kasion.paliqcloud.corp
port = 4000
owner = julix.tamvan
peer = frair.qorvelsoft.local

☐ Door sensor recall (night shift, first day): The Veylan-made sensors on corridor doors 3 through 7 at the Ashgrove depot are under recall and may fail to register closures. Physically check each door is latched at the start and end of your round, and log any sensor that stays amber for more than ten seconds. Until replacements arrive, the east fire door must be opened manually with the temporary pass code below.

door code, tagep-yahaf: bdg-MXKGXI-35155284

Hi team,

Before I hand off the 3.2 release, please note the humidity sensor drift reported on Verdana controllers in the Elmbrook trial site. Drift exceeds 4% after roughly ten days of continuous operation; firmware 3.2.1 adds an automatic recalibration cycle every 72 hours. Support should advise growers to install 3.2.1 and trigger a manual recalibration once. The hotfix bundle must be verified before distribution, so I'm including the signing key used for the 3.2.1 packages below.

release key, fahof-yagap: bky3_m5d

CI troubleshooting — Diffalo large-file viewer

Heads up: the chunked-diff job keeps OOMing on anything over 800MB because the streaming tokenizer buffers the whole left pane when rename detection kicks in. We capped rename detection at 64MB and the job passes again. From a security angle, nothing here touches the sanitizer path — the HTML escaping stage runs after chunking, unchanged. Worth a quick eyeball anyway since we swapped the buffer allocator. The run that confirms the fix carries the trace token shown below.

build token for tajeg-bajep: htk14_409ba9df6b8acb